概括
超蛋白组学分析人类和微生物蛋白质,以了解宿主微生物群相互作用和IBD等疾病. 克服技术挑战是其临床应用的关键.

背景情况:
- 人类微生物组分析有助于了解疾病病因,诊断和治疗,监测诸如炎症性肠病和肥胖等疾病的治疗.
- 超蛋白质组学是一种评估人类和微生物蛋白质的方法,有助于研究宿主-微生物群相互作用.
- 对元蛋白质组分析的兴趣越来越大,旨在临床整合的重大发展.
结论:
- 超蛋白质组学对推进人类健康诊断和治疗有着巨大的前景.
- 需要进一步发展,以应对标准化,验证和量化挑战,以便在临床上广泛采用.
- 持续的研究和技术改进将释放在医疗保健中的metaproteomics的全部潜力.

A proteome is the entire set of proteins that a cell type produces. We can study proteomes using the knowledge of genomes because genes code for mRNAs, and the mRNAs encode proteins. Although mRNA analysis is a step in the right direction, not all mRNAs are translated into proteins.
Proteomics is the study of proteomes' function. It involves the large-scale systematic study of the proteome to denote the protein complement expressed by a genome. Scientist Mark Wilkins coined the term...

Mass spectrometry is a powerful characterization technique that can identify and separate a wide variety of compounds ranging from chemical to biological entities, based on their mass-to-charge ratio (m/z). The instruments that allow this detection, known as mass spectrometers, have three components: an ion source, a mass analyzer, and a detector. These spectrometers differ based on the nature of their ion source and analyzers.
